Colts' Simon hopes to return for opener after knee surgery

Football Betting Lines

08/22/2006 -

INDIANAPOLIS (AP) -Indianapolis defensive tackle Corey Simon is likely to miss a couple of more weeks after having arthroscopic surgery on his injured left knee, but was hopeful he could return for the regular-season opener.

``It was just that, after the second opinion, we thought it was best to go that way,'' he said. ``So we took care of it.''

Simon hasn't practiced since banging his knee Aug. 4.

Colts coach Tony Dungy had only said that the Colts were considering surgery for the former Pro Bowl defensive tackle who signed a five-year deal last September. Dungy was expected to comment after Indy's afternoon practice Tuesday.

At 300 pounds, Simon is the biggest player on a defensive line that is undersized by most NFL standards. Known as a run-stuffer, Simon is expected to play a major role in the Colts' defensive tackle rotation that also includes Montae Reagor and Raheem Brock, a converted defensive end who is moving full-time to tackle this season.

Simon plans to sit out Saturday against New Orleans and if he misses the preseason finale Sept. 1 against Cincinnati, it would mark the second straight year he's missed the entire preseason. The Colts first regular season game is against the New York Giants on Sept. 10.

In 2005, Simon held out in a contract dispute with Philadelphia before the Eagles finally released him Aug. 28. Four days later, the Colts signed the former Pro Bowl selection - hoping he would be the final piece to their Super Bowl puzzle.

But skipping meaningless games does not concern Simon.

``The preseason is great,'' he said, smiling. ``It's the preseason, you know.''

The question now is how long it will take him to get to 100 percent.

He reported to camp significantly lighter and admittedly in better shape than last year, and he acknowledged that it would take some time for him to get back in football shape.

Yet Simon believes he'll be ready to contribute when the games count.

``I'm definitely ahead of the curve from where I was last year,'' he said. ``I think I was playing pretty well, practicing pretty well and keeping the weight off. ... The only bad thing is that nothing gets you in shape for football but football.''

The Colts' other big concern is the status of backup quarterback Jim Sorgi, who injured his throwing shoulder in Sunday night's 30-17 loss to Seattle.

Sorgi had been bothered by a sore right shoulder all summer, and he was on a pass-count during Indy's three-week training camp, which ended Saturday.

But Sorgi left Sunday's game after just three plays - a handoff, an incomplete pass and an interception that was returned for a touchdown. He was driven into the ground on the final two plays and left for good after the series.

If Sorgi can't play this week, that would mean seven-year veteran Shaun King and undrafted rookies Josh Betts and Mike McGann could see more action. Should Sorgi be out longer, the Colts may need to add another quarterback to the roster.

``Shaun has played in big games before, he's been with different teams and in different situations, so I think that's good,'' two-time MVP Peyton Manning said. ``But we're still waiting to hear about Jim's situation.''Copyright © 2005 The Associated Press. Chiefs' Treen Green out for Sunday's game

How long Trent Green will remain sidelined is unknown. Coach Herm Edwards said Monday he will miss a second straight start Sunday when the Chiefs host the San Francisco 49ers.

A two-time Pro Bowler, Green was going into a feet-first hook slide when he was knocked unconscious by a thunderous, head-snapping hit from Cincinnati's Robert Geathers.

NFL FOLDS EUROPEAN LEAGUE

The NFL folded its development league in Europe after 16 years Friday. The decision was made so the league could put a stronger international focus season games outside the United States. The announcement came less than a week after the Hamburg Sea Devils beat the 28 in the World Bowl championship in Frankfurt before a crowd of 48,125.
